Graduation RequirementsEnglish 4.0 creditsMath 3.0 credits• Algebra 1

Science 2.0 creditsSocial Science 2.0 credits• US History/Constitution Test

Health/PE 3.5 creditsConsumer Ed .5 creditsElectives 9.0 creditsJunior State Standardized Testing

________ 24 Total Credits

CREDITSCredit is based on semester grade D (60%) Minimum grade for passing and receiving creditEach semester class = ½ credit

6 Credits End of Freshman Year

12 Credits End of Sophomore Year

18 Credits End of Junior Year

24 Credits End of Senior Year

Weighted Grading SystemBASE STANDARD HONORS

A=4 A=5 A=6

B=3 B=4 B=5

C=2 C=3 C=4

D=1 D=2 D=3

F=0 F=0 F=0

Grade Point Average & Class RankTo figure GPA, the grades your child earns for the semester are assigned point value. Those points are then added up and divided by the number of classes you have.25 points divided by 6 classes = 4.167 GPA Class rank is determined by total grade points using all classes.

Course Grade Points

Honors English I

A 6

Algebra I B 4

Health C 3

RWS A 5

French B 4

Biology C 3

Study Hall

0

TOTAL POINTS 25
